Our Guest Speaker: ANDI ONEY
Andi Oney is an international Catholic evangelist, author, wife, and mother from the Archdiocese of New Orleans, known for her anointed teaching and exhortation. Andi began her professional career in elementary education. In 2013, during the International Prophetic Consultation, she had a profound encounter while praying in the Upper Room, which led to her active involvement in teaching at conferences, retreats, and parish missions around the world. This transformative experience resulting in her publication of Mary’s Life in the Holy Spirit (The Word Among Us Press) and Extravagant Praise: Our History, Heritage, and Hope. Andi is also the co-founder of Hope and Purpose Ministries, a nonprofit organization dedicated to the new evangelization. At its heart, the ministry seeks to spread the grace of baptism in the Spirit and remain close to the poor. The fruits of this ministry include the St. John Paul II Hope and Purpose Primary School in Uganda, East Africa, feeding the homeless in New Orleans, and engaging in person-to-person ministry through prayer, conferences, retreats, missions, and other speaking engagements.
